I don't know how long you're planning on staying, but we really liked Lille, there's quite a bit to do there, and it's a big enough town to have most creature comforts. There's also an amazing kids park north of the centre with a free zoo, and lots of play equipment and (during the summer) a small fair.


Accommodation is not outrageous, there's a market at Wazemmes on Sunday and it's really well linked by tram, train, bus and metro to the surroundings. The centre is very Flemish looking, and the food likewise influenced. There's a ginormous shopping centre (Euralille) next to the Eurostar station with a massive Auchan hypermarket.


Arras is also nice, as well as Dunkerque.
